Discount Rate Blindness

Future consequences can fade out of view entirely in favor of whatever's happening right now. An immediate reward gets chosen even when waiting would clearly pay off more.
This bias systematically underweights future utility in an intertemporal choice, producing a preference reversal that favors the immediate outcome. Sensitivity to delayed payoffs drops, altering the decision trajectory in any temporal accounting model.
A person repeatedly tells themselves they'll start saving for retirement "next month," choosing instead to spend the current paycheck on immediate pleasures. Despite knowing that early contributions compound significantly over time, the distant reward of retirement security feels abstract next to buying something enjoyable today.
A corporate treasury team evaluates two capital projects: Project A yields $500K in 6 months; Project B yields $2.1M in 4 years. At an 8% discount rate, Project B's net present value substantially exceeds Project A's, yet the committee systematically picks Project A across repeated simulations. Post-hoc analysis reveals the committee's implicit discounting is far steeper than the model prescribes — the 6-month horizon gets weighted 3 to 4 times more heavily than it should — consistent with present bias inflating the near-term payoff. Annual budgeting cycles compound the problem further, penalizing any project whose payoff spans multiple years.
Things happening soon get weighted more heavily, which makes later gains feel smaller by comparison. That imbalance is what pushes the choice toward the smaller immediate reward over the bigger future one.
An asymmetric weighting mechanism biases the evaluation toward present-focused value, with temporal decay constraining the delayed-reward signal. The resulting discount downweights future value relative to the immediate option, producing the present bias.
Making future rewards feel more immediate, by visualizing them concretely, is the direct fix. Breaking a long-term goal into small, near-term steps keeps it from feeling abstract.
Commitment devices that shift weighting toward the delayed utility, or salient temporal anchors, reduce the present bias directly. Adjusting the timing and framing of the reward amplifies the delayed-value signal enough to compete with the immediate one.

Adversarial actors can exploit discount rate blindness by structuring offers with front-loaded rewards and back-loaded costs — e.g., predatory loan products, subscription traps, or addictive platform engagement loops — knowing that targets will systematically underweight future harms relative to present gratification. In negotiation or policy contexts, an adversary can delay the delivery of true costs while making immediate concessions salient, engineering agreements that appear favorable in the present but are disadvantageous over time. Political or commercial messaging can amplify present-bias by making short-term gains emotionally vivid and rendering long-term consequences abstract or statistically remote.
Implement commitment devices — such as pre-commitment contracts, automatic enrollment mechanisms, or locked savings instruments — that bind future-self behavior before present-bias can override delayed-utility signals. Apply temporal anchoring techniques during decision review, including explicit calculation and display of future-discounted values alongside immediate options, to force symmetric weighting. Train decision-makers to flag choices with asymmetric temporal payoff structures for mandatory secondary review under a slower, deliberative process.
